WebbStandard Model - University of Oxford WebbWave equations { a reminder Schrodingers equation derives from E= p2 j 2m by replacing E!i@ tand p j! i@ j The same exercise with E2 = p2 j + m 2 gives the Klein-Gordon equn: @ @ m2 = 0. The K-G equation describes relativistic spin-0 particles. Dirac derived a relativistic equation which is rst order in @ t and @ i. WebbToday, the Standard Model is the theory that describes the role of these fundamental particles and interactions between them. And the role of Particle Physics is to test this model in all conceivable ways, seeking to discover whether something more lies beyond it. Below we will describe this Standard Model and its salient features. Top WebbThe Standard Model of particle physics has the follo wing key features: As a theory of elementary particles, itincorporates relativity and quantum mechanics, and therefore itis based on quantum eld theory .
